Description

The Edward Yoshiharu Sakuma & Kay Kubo Sakuma Education Honors Scholarship was established in 2018. The purpose of this fund is to address the shortage of qualified public school teachers in the state of Hawaii by providing scholarships to graduate students. Preference is for recipients who were awarded in the immediate prior year. Applicants must intend to teach in the public school system or equivalent in the state of Hawaii. They must pursue a Master's, Doctoral, or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) degree. Preference will be given in the following order of priority: students who attend University of Hawaii - Manoa, University of Missouri - Columbia, or the Teachers College at Columbia University; students who graduated from a public high school or equivalent in the state of Hawaii; students who major in education; and those who intend to teach mathematics or science.
